The condition known as heartburn is most often caused by acid regurgitating from the stomach into the esophagus. Why do you think the acid tends to burn the esophagus and produce pain but does not similarly burn the stomach?

Respuesta :

alyssalol83
alyssalol83 alyssalol83
  • 01-11-2019
Because the stomach is lined by a mucous membrane (the gastric mucosa)
